/****************************************************************************/
|
||
/* */
|
||
/* R e l o c P r o g r a m */
|
||
/* ------------------------- */
|
||
/* */
|
||
/* This program is used to relocate an Alcyon format load module into */
|
||
/* an absolute module using the minimum disk space possible. The */
|
||
/* relocation information, symbol table, and trailing zeros in the */
|
||
/* data segment are deleted. */
|
||
/* */
|
||
/* Invokation: */
|
||
/* */
|
||
/* A>reloc -bhhhhhh in.68k out.68k */
|
||
/* */
|
||
/* Where: */
|
||
/* hhhhhh Is the desired new base address (TPA + 100) in hex */
|
||
/* in.68k Is the input file */
|
||
/* out.68k Is the output file */
|
||
/* */
|
||
/****************************************************************************/

/****************************************************************************/
|
||
/* */
|
||
/* Relocation bit definitions */
|
||
/* */
|
||
/* Note that this program is intended only for load module files. Any */
|
||
/* references to external symbols or relative references are illegal. */
|
||
/* */
|
||
/****************************************************************************/
|
||
/* */
|
||
#define DABS 0 /* Data absolute */
|
||
#define DRELOC 1 /* Data segment relative */
|
||
#define TRELOC 2 /* Text segment relative */
|
||
#define BRELOC 3 /* BSS segment relative */
|
||
#define EXTVAL 4 /* External variable */
|
||
#define LUPPER 5 /* Upper word of long */
|
||
#define EXTREL 6 /* External relative symbol */
|
||
#define INSABS 7 /* 1st word of instruction */
|
||
/****************************/

/****************************************************************************/
|
||
/* */
|
||
/* R e l o c F u n c t i o n */
|
||
/* --------------------------- */
|
||
/* */
|
||
/* Function "reloc" is called to perform the relocation operation and */
|
||
/* write the output file simultaneously. */
|
||
/* */
|
||
/* Calling Sequence: */
|
||
/* */
|
||
/* reloc(ifp,rfp,ofp,length); */
|
||
/* */
|
||
/* Where: */
|
||
/* */
|
||
/* ifp Is the input stream pointer (positioned at text) */
|
||
/* rfp Is a stream pointer positioned at relocation bits */
|
||
/* ofp Is a stream pointer for the output file */
|
||
/* length Is the total length of the output file */
|
||
/* */
|
||
/****************************************************************************/
|
||
VOID reloc(ifp,rfp,ofp,length) /* */
|
||
/* */
|
||
REG FILE *ifp; /* -> Text information */
|
||
REG FILE *rfp; /* -> Relocation info */
|
||
REG FILE *ofp; /* -> Output file */
|
||
LONG length; /* = # bytes in the file */
|
||
{ /****************************/
|
||
struct hdr x; /* Duplicate header */
|
||
REG LONG bytes; /* File offset */
|
||
LONG j; /* Temp for long relocation */
|
||
REG WORD r; /* Relocation word */
|
||
REG WORD k; /* Temp data word */
|
||
WORD longf; /* Long relocation flag */
|
||
WORD z; /* Temp for error codes */
|
||
LONG bias; /* Relocation bias */
|
||
/* */
|
||
bias = base - couthd.ch_entry; /* Compute relocation bias */
|
||
/* */
|
||
/************************************************* */
|
||
/* */
|
||
/* Prepare and write the new file header in structure "x". */
|
||
/* */
|
||
/************************************************* */
|
||
/* */
|
||
x.ch_magic = MAGIC; /* Magic word */
|
||
x.ch_tsize = couthd.ch_tsize; /* Text size */
|
||
j = sizeof couthd + couthd.ch_tsize + /* Compute number of bytes */
|
||
couthd.ch_dsize - length; /* moved from data to bss */
|
||
x.ch_dsize = couthd.ch_dsize - j; /* New data size */
|
||
x.ch_bsize = couthd.ch_bsize + j; /* New bss size */
|
||
x.ch_ssize = 0; /* No symbols */
|
||
x.ch_stksize = 0; /* No stack */
|
||
x.ch_entry = base; /* New base address */
|
||
x.ch_rlbflg = -1; /* No relocation bits */
|
||
/****************************/
|
||
if(fwrite(&x,1,sizeof x,ofp) != /* Do the write */
|
||
sizeof x) /* */
|
||
{ /* Here if failed */
|
||
printf("Write error on %s\n",ofname); /* print message */
|
||
exit(-1); /* Quit */
|
||
} /****************************/
|
||
|
||
/****************************************************************************/
|
||
/* */
|
||
/* Here begins the actual file relocation procedure. Read a word */
|
||
/* from the relocation bits and from the file together. If long, */
|
||
/* read another word from each. Perform indicated relocation. */
|
||
/* */
|
||
/****************************************************************************/
|
||
/* */
|
||
bytes = 0; /* No bytes written yet ... */
|
||
length -= sizeof(couthd); /* Just program, please... */
|
||
while (bytes < length) /* until we are done */
|
||
{ /****************************/
|
||
k = getw(ifp); /* get next text/data word */
|
||
r = getw(rfp); /* get next relocation word */
|
||
/****************************/
|
||
if ((r & ~7) != 0) /* Check for validity */
|
||
badrel(r,bytes); /* Not valid, quit */
|
||
/* */
|
||
if(r == LUPPER) /* Doing a long? */
|
||
{ /* */
|
||
j.hiword = k; /* Yes, get another word */
|
||
j.loword = getw(ifp); /* From both */
|
||
r = getw(rfp); /* streams */
|
||
longf = 2; /* Set flag */
|
||
} /****************************/
|
||
else /* Not a long */
|
||
{ /* */
|
||
j.loword = k; /* Put in low order word */
|
||
j.hiword = 0; /* Make top part 0 */
|
||
longf = 0; /* Clear flag */
|
||
} /****************************/
|
||
switch (r) /* Now do indicated reloc */
|
||
{ /* */
|
||
case TRELOC: /* If relocatable, */
|
||
case DRELOC: /* relocate */
|
||
case BRELOC: /* */
|
||
j += bias; /* Add in bias */
|
||
case DABS: /* If not relocatable, */
|
||
case INSABS: /* don't */
|
||
break; /****************************/
|
||
default: /* Any others illegal */
|
||
badrel(r,bytes); /* Print message */
|
||
} /****************************/
|
||
if(longf == 0 && j.hiword !=0) /* 16-bit overflow? */
|
||
{ /* */
|
||
printf("16-bit overflow at %ld\n", /* Print out message */
|
||
bytes); /* with offset */
|
||
exit(-1); /* */
|
||
} /****************************/
|
||
if(longf != 0) /* Long? */
|
||
putw(j.hiword,ofp); /* yes, output high */
|
||
#ifndef UNIX /* A bug in UNIX RTL!! */
|
||
if((z=putw(j.loword,ofp)) != j.loword) /* Check for write error */
|
||
{ /* */
|
||
printf("Write error on %s ",ofname); /* Had one, */
|
||
printf("Offset = %lx data= %x err =%x\n", /* */
|
||
bytes,j.loword,z); /* Print out message */
|
||
exit(-1); /* & quit */
|
||
} /****************************/
|
||
#else /* Just output and pray... */
|
||
putw(j.loword,ofp); /* Output low word */
|
||
#endif /****************************/
|
||
bytes += 2 + longf; /* Increment byte count */
|
||
/* */
|
||
} /* End while loop */
|
||
} /* End reloc procedure */
